We’ve chosen CGI Group is our “Stock of the Year” for 2010. It differs from past #1 picks in that it’s not a dividend payer and we rate it as Extra Risk. But we’ve followed it a long time and feel it may have set off on a rise that lasts years beyond 2010. The company took its present form in September 1981, and first sold shares to the public for $0.81 each (adjusted for splits) in December 1986. In June 2002, we added CGI to the stocks we analyze in Stock Pickers Digest, our newsletter for aggressive investors. It was then trading at $8.75. In December 2007, we thought the company had matured enough to suit more conservative investors, so we moved it to The Successful Investor. The stock has gained 50% since then.
